Property Overview: 50 Sunway Avenue, Winnipeg
Section 1: Key Characteristics & Appeal
This home at 50 Sunway Avenue in the Meadows neighbourhood presents a practical and straightforward opportunity. Built in 1987, it is notably newer than many homes on its street and across Winnipeg, suggesting potentially fewer immediate concerns with aging infrastructure. With 900 sqft of living space and a 3,999 sqft lot, the property offers compact, manageable dimensions. Its assessed value is consistently around average for its immediate street, the broader Meadows area, and the city, indicating a stable, mid-market positioning.
The primary appeal lies in its efficiency and relative modernity within its context. It suits first-time homebuyers or downsizers seeking a lower-maintenance footprint without the premium of a brand-new build. Investors may also see value in a property with reliable, average valuations for the area. A less obvious perspective is that its smaller scale, both in living area and lot size, translates to lower utility costs and less time spent on upkeep, which can be a significant lifestyle benefit. It’s a home for those who prioritize practicality and cost-of-living predictability over expansive space.
Section 2: Frequently Asked Questions
1. How does this home’s size compare to others nearby?
At 900 sqft, the living area is slightly below the average for the Meadows neighbourhood and the city, but is quite typical for Sunway Avenue itself. It represents a more compact, efficient layout.
2. Is the assessed value a good indicator of the likely selling price?
The assessed value is one data point for market positioning. This home’s assessment is consistently around the average for its street, neighbourhood, and city, suggesting it is priced within the mainstream market, but the final sale price will depend on current market conditions and the property's specific state.
3. What does the "above average" year built ranking mean?
Built in 1987, this home is newer than many on its street and in Winnipeg overall. This can be an advantage, potentially meaning updates to major systems (like plumbing or electrical) may have been made more recently than in older homes.
4. What is the exact past sale price?
Public records show a sale in the range of $250,000–$300,000 in 2020. For the precise sale price, you can request the information via email from the listing service.
5. Who would this property not suit?
Buyers looking for a large lot, extensive square footage, or a home that stands significantly above neighbourhood averages in size may find this property too compact. It is geared toward those comfortable with a moderately scaled, average-priced home in a established area.
